Cheap and Small and Light weight.
by rap1zip1 ,Jan 12 '06
Pros: Cheap, small and light weight. No installation required ( with Windows XP).
Cons: Not durable. If you drop it, you will lose all data. It gets hot.
I bought this at $150 at amazon.com. It works like the USB thumb memory drive. Much better than having 50 DVDs as back up disks. As soon as you connect the USB cable to the computer, the computer recognize it and is ready to use it. It's very small and light. It gets very hot after an hour, so you should not put the book or magazine on the top of it to prevent overheating. It's not durable, if you move this around, you have a high probability of dropping and breaking it. Also, I have to mention that the tech support and customer service people at the Lacie are very well trained.

Lots of problems/unreliable
by nrenee1965 ,Feb 23 '08
Pros: Cheap, stores a lot of data; comes with back-up software
Cons: Unreliable for long-term storage; short life span; inaccessible customer service
Seemed fine originally, but then started giving me error messages during daily back-up after about six months. I tried emailing customer support several times (there is no phone number) regarding the errors, but never got a reply. Then after two years, it failed to mount. I tried mounting on other PCs with no success and have since heard from tech savvy friends that these drives are problematic. Fortunately, I archive to CD/DVDs as well as to the drive, otherwise I'd be in trouble! I would not buy this drive again.

Great drive, lots of space, good price.
by wheatthewicked ,Sep 18 '05
Pros: Spacious, inexpensive, minimalist design
Cons: None so far
I've been needing some additional storage space for a while now, mostly for audio projects and my iTunes Music Library. Though I use a Windows-based laptop, I was familiar with LaCie from my days, many years ago, as a Macintosh user. So, even though I'd seen some great reviews and some complaints on other LaCie products, I took a chance on this one. I've had it for a few weeks now and I'm very happy with it. It came pre-formated, mounted w/o any difficulty (no need to install drivers or anything). It has plenty of space and it's very quiet. The box is sleek and minimalist. The footprint is actually a little smaller than the images would lead you to believe. As for using it in audio production work, I've had no trouble recording directly to it over USB2.
